Hey everyone, continuing our survival series on Binance P2P. Today, we’ll uncover a “sweet” scam known as: luring you into trading off the platform (Zalo/Telegram). Many newcomers have lost money just because they wanted it to be “fast and easy” or “cheaper fees.”
🔴 The scam script: “Go chat outside to do it quickly”:
The scammers post a buy/sell order with an EXTREMELY ATTRACTIVE PRICE (usually dumping below the market to lure you).
When you match the order, they immediately message inside the Binance chat: “Add my Zalo/Telegram number 09xxx so I can send the receipt faster” or “My app is lagging—go to Zalo for our trade, I’ll add extra money.”
Once you agree to connect on Zalo/Telegram, they will send a fake transfer invoice (Fake Bill) or send links containing malicious code.
Because you trusted messages outside the app, you accidentally tapped “Unlock USDT.” Right away, they block you on every front. At that point, Binance can no longer help you!
🟢 3 Rules of Steel Discipline:
❌ DO NOT provide personal phone numbers, Zalo, or Telegram accounts in the P2P chat window.
❌ DO NOT click any strange links sent by the other party.
❌ DO NOT agree to cancel the order on Binance to transfer money directly to each other.
✅ The power of the Escrow system:
On Binance P2P, when you open an order, the coins will be locked in escrow. Only when you receive the real payment and confirm, will the coins be released. This is an absolute protective shield.
